The Mercedes-Benz CLA has finally been launched in the land of the free and MB USA has released the first commercial/teaser for the car.
Despite the model having a best seller potential before it was even launched - judging by most Internet opinions about the car - the North American branch of Mercedes-Benz decided to make a Michael Bay-style commercial for it anyway.
Honestly, we're very fond of the CLA and feel that the idea of the ad below would be better suited for and American SUV or a pick-up truck, not for the sleek-looking Mercedes-Benz depicted.
Also, the large font of the $29,900 pricing in the end only cheapens the car, making it look like the car's biggest quality is the fact that it's by far the cheapest way to own a Mercedes-Benz in the United States. Which it's true, as a matter of fact, but it shouldn't be its best asset.
